Calls ..............................
3.1
Making a call
Dial the desired number then press the
key to place the call. If you
make a mistake, you can delete the incorrect digits by pressing the right
soft key.
To hang up the call, press the
key.
Making an emergency call
If your phone is covered by the network, dial emergency number and
press the
key to make an emergency call.This works even without
a SIM card and without typing the PIN code or unlocking the keypad.

FM radio
Your phone is equipped with an FM radio
(1)
with RDS functionality.You
can use the application as a traditional FM radio with automatic tuning
and saved channels or with parallel visual information related to the
radio program on the display, if you tune to stations that offer Visual
Radio service.You can listen to it while running other applications.

13
Camera ..................
Your cellphone is fitted with a camera for taking photos that you can use
in different ways:
......
-
store them in your "File manager".
-
send them in a multimedia message (MMS) to a cellphone or an
email address.
-
customize your main screen.
-
select them as an incoming call image to a contact in your direc-
tory.

5
Messages ................
5.1
Create message
From the main menu select "Messages" to create text/multimedia
message.You can type a message and you can also modify a predefined
message in Templates or customize your message by adding pictures,
photos, sounds, titles, etc (only available while editing a MMS). While
writing a message, select "Options" to access all the messaging options.
You can save your messages that you send often to Drafts or
Templates (MMS only).

Latin input mode..........
To write messages, there are two writing methods:
- Normal: this mode allows you to type text by choosing a letter or a
sequence of characters associated with a key.
- Predictive with the eZi mode: this mode speeds up the writing of
your text.
